Subject: bib: getting a complete listing of the database, sorted by author

Hello (Taco?),

I'd like to get the list in the bibliography sorted by author. 

\setuppublications
  [alternative=apa,
     sorttype=bbl,
     criterium=all,
  ]

\setupbibtex
  [database=umbruchlit,
   sorttype=author]

does not do what I'd like. It lists the entries in the order of \cite.
And how do I get a complete list of publication? The criterium = all
should do what I need, but it doesn't.
